Output 3da16fc8fcb60eb232b613aa8426e0d40482ffbbb9335eae76f42280664d18c6:1

value
45569022
script pubkey
OP_0 OP_PUSHBYTES_20 95e5be6f54f872e74264289cfe620a195fe49829
address
bc1qjhjmum65lpewwsny9zw0ucs2r907fxpf2sg50e
transaction
3da16fc8fcb60eb232b613aa8426e0d40482ffbbb9335eae76f42280664d18c6
confirmations
82351
spent
true